ken·nel || 'kenl n. doghouse; place where dogs are bred and trained; place where dogs are cared for when their owners are away; den of an animal, animal's lair; wretched dwelling v. place in a doghouse; send to a place where dogs are bred and trained; send to a place where dogs are cared for when their owners are away; take shelter in a lair or den
